It can be used with any type of setup—a box spring, foundation, platform bed, and so on—to provide additional support for a mattress in cases where the foundation alone isn't enough. Each material has its pros and cons. Solid wood bunkie boards are strong and durable but heavy and expensive. These bunkie boards are strong and lightweight, solid or slatted, but more costly. Bunkie boards are made of plywood, particle board, solid wood or steel. Bunkie boards can be used in platform beds, day beds, bunk.
